How I'm Feeling Now

Album: Broken By Desire To Be Heavenly Sent (2023)
Charted: 24

  • In this stripped-down, acoustic-guitar ballad, Lewis Capaldi bares his soul and talks about feeling trapped in his own mind. Despite achieving levels of fame and success, the Scottish singer-songwriter still struggles with self-esteem issues he's had for a long time. He's disappointed that he hasn't figured everything out by now and often spends his days consumed by doubt and anxiety.
  • During the first show of his 2023 Broken by Desire to Be Heavenly Sent Tour in Leeds, Capaldi introduced "How I'm Feeling Now" by acknowledging his struggles with anxiety, saying: "It's no secret that I'm quite an anxious fella. This is the best job in the world; I love doing what I do. But I'd be lying if I said that sometimes things didn't kinda get on top of me every now and then. So, 'How I'm Feeling Now' is a song that I wrote about that, and I hope that you like it."
  • Lewis Capaldi worked on the song with TMS, a trio comprising Benjamin Kohn, Tom Barnes, and Pete Kelleher, who have been instrumental in his rise to fame. Their previous collaborations include some of his biggest hits, such as "Someone You Loved," "Before You Go" and "Forget Me."

    Vancouver-based singer-songwriter Tobias Jesso also contributed to the writing of the song. Jesso is known for his work with Adele, having co-written "When We Were Young" and "To Be Loved."
  • Capaldi released "How I'm Feeling Now" as the third single off Broken by Desire to Be Heavenly Sent on March 17, 2023. It's the closing track and the last song he wrote for the record. "Obviously I completely recognize how lucky I am to have the life I do and I know there are people in much worse positions than I am out there but as much as the last five years have been the best of my life," the singer tweeted prior to dropping the song. "I would be lying if I said it all hasn't taken its toll mentally and honestly, there have been some extremely low points and that's what this song is about."
  • The song plays in the trailer for Capaldi's documentary Lewis Capaldi: How I'm Feeling Now. The Joe Pearlman-directed film follows the singer through the motions of creating his sophomore album.
